Julian Reese - Log double-double against NWReese provided 19 points (4-10 FG, 11-13 FT), 11 rebounds, one assist, two blocks and one steal across 34 minutes during Saturday's 74-61 win over Northwestern.
ImpactReese notched his 14th double-double of the season as the Terrapins took care of business in their regular season finale matchup against the Wildcats. The 6-foot-9 senior has started in all 31 games this season, averaging 13.2 points, 9.3 rebounds, 1.2 assists, 1.1 steals and 1.6 blocks on 28.5 minutes per game. Reese and the Terrapins have secured a double bye in the Big Ten tournament following Wisconsin's blunder against Penn State.

Nick Martinelli - Scores 28 against MarylandMartinelli closed with 28 points (8-19 FG, 1-5 3Pt, 11-11 FT), seven rebounds, one assist and one block over 38 minutes during Saturday's 74-61 loss to Maryland.
ImpactMartinelli went a perfect 11-of-11 at the charity stripe, closing with 28 points, seven rebounds, an assist and a block during Saturday's loss against the Terrapins. The 6-foot-7 junior has been electric down the stretch in the wake of Brooks Barnhizer's injury, averaging 22.2 points, 7.8 rebounds, 1.9 assists and 0.8 steals across Northwestern's last nine games. Martinelli and the Wildcats will look to make an improbable run in the Big Ten tournament this coming week.

Ja'Kobi Gillespie - Solid to close out regular seasonGillespie ended Saturday's 74-61 win over Northwestern with 17 points (5-10 FG, 3-4 3Pt, 4-4 FT), four rebounds, two assists and four steals in 31 minutes.
ImpactGillespie was coming off a rough 2-for-11 shooting outing earlier this week against Michigan, but he was much more efficient here, helping Maryland extend it's winning streak to three. He also contributed on the defensive end, matching his best steals total of the year. Maryland has won seven of eight heading into next week's Big Ten tournament, and a No. 3 seed carries an important double-bye and gives the Terps some extra rest.
